Different types of riding gloves
There are many options when it comes to riding gloves. Because of their superior grip and durability, leather gloves are most popular. They are breathable and offer protection from the elements. Synthetic gloves such as nylon or spandex are lighter and more affordable than real gloves. They are also less prone to moisture making them great for use in wet conditions. There are also specialized gloves for certain uses such as cross-country riding or show jumping.
Take into account the Fit
It is important that riding gloves fit correctly when choosing the right pair. Too tight gloves can cause discomfort and hinder your performance. Gloves that are too loose may cause blisters and make it difficult to grip. Measure your hands to ensure the perfect fit. It is important to select gloves that are comfortable and allow you full motion.

Material
It is important to choose the right material for your gloves. The most preferred choice is leather gloves, which offer superior grip and durability. Synthetic materials like nylon or spandex may be a better option if you are looking for something lighter and more affordable. It’s also important to consider the climate where you will be riding. Some materials are better suited to colder or wetter conditions.
Care and Maintenance
To ensure your gloves last a long time, it is important to properly care for them. To prevent cracking or tearing, you should clean and condition your gloves after each ride. To prevent your gloves from getting damaged or warped, you should store them properly.
